These lovely yellow Smithsonite specimens appeared on the market a few years ago, but I found out that they were actually mined circa 2002-2003 and were held back for many years. The eye-catching color is created from cadmium content. Typically most of the yellow Smithsonites in nature have some kind of cadmium inclusions, most notably the old classic yellow Smithsonites from the Masua Mine in Italy that were mined many decades ago. The Chinese specimens with their excellent color, flowing botryoidal forms and the fine luster puts them among the best of their kind ever found.
